Haiti declines Dominican Republic demand for apology

According to Communications Minister Rotchild Francois Jr. "the Haitian government would not be apologizing" as Haiti declines Dominican Republic demand for apology.

There has been a long standing conflict between Haiti and the Dominican Republic on matters of cultural differences. This conflict recently reached its peak with the deportation of the Haitians living in the Dominican Republic. The Dominican has now claimed apology from the Haitians for comments made by the Haitian government regarding the Dominican Republic. The Haitian President and Foreign Minister held the DR responsible for inhuman treatment of non-natives living in the country, before the Organization of American States (OAS). The Haitian Government has long been looking for an understanding with the DR regarding matters of communication, border points and repatriation of DR. However, the Dominican Republic has resisted any such effort demanding first an apology from the Haitian government.
